You step into the current and the river takes the lead: a clear, cool push against your paddle, a splash that clears the heat from an Italian summer afternoon. The stretch of river in Calabria that hosts this “soft” rafting run is not about whitewater bravado but about rhythm—easy Class II ripples that speed the raft along, quieter pools that let you breathe and study the steep, green banks. Vegetation leans toward the water as if eager to whisper local stories; in the second half of the hour the river perks up, delivering short, playful rapids and a few small jumps that make grown-ups grin.

Adventure Tips

Arrive in swimwear

Wear a swimsuit under quick-dry layers and bring a towel—the boat will get wet and drying sunlight is usually strong.

Secure small items

Use a small dry bag or leave valuables on shore—phones and sunglasses can easily be lost on the rapids.

Hydrate before boarding

One hour on the river feels short but active; drink water beforehand and bring a small bottle in a sealed container.

Check medical restrictions

Not recommended for pregnant travelers or those with serious heart or spinal conditions—disclose medical issues when booking.

History

These inland waterways have sustained small Calabrian communities for centuries, used historically for irrigation and seasonal cooling during hot summers.

Conservation

Operators keep group sizes modest and emphasize staying on designated entry/exit points to protect riverbanks; avoid using soaps or sunscreen in the water to limit pollution.
